Abstract

A kind of microorganism formulation, the microorganism formulation is prepared by following strain combination becomes composite bacteria agent: bacillus subtilis CCTCC NO:M 2011443, bacillus licheniformis CCTCC NO:M 2012457, Te Jila bacillus CCTCC NO:M 2014004, bacillus coagulans CCTCC NO:M 2015273, bacillus licheniformis CCTCC NO:M 2012458.Biological agent of the present invention realizes water quality reaching standard discharge for the pollution factor in high-speed service area sewage of degrading, and has the advantages that starting is rapid, strong shock resistance, regulation effect are good.

Background technique
Expressway Service key facility has food and drink, lodging, toilet, supermarket, gas station.Expressway Service is dirty Water is generally made of sanitary sewage, restaurant wastewater, carwash, gas station's sewage etc..Sewage is with sanitary sewage, gas station's cleaning sullage Based on, be mainly characterized by: ammonia-nitrogen content is high, and coloration is high, and COD is big, and the pollutant loads such as phosphorus, heavy metal, greasy dirt are high, Water quality is complicated, water fluctuation is big.This has much relations with the volume of traffic.The permanent personnel of service area are few, and mainly dealing vehicle passenger stops By generating sewage.The dealing of vehicle has very big randomness.Therefore, the water of generation also has biggish fluctuation, water When per, daily, be monthly likely to difference.Under normal conditions, Expressway Service is far from city planting ductwork, service area sewage without Method is discharged into municipal sewer pipe network and is uniformly processed, it is necessary to individually build sewage treatment facility, " urban wastewater treatment firm is pressed in sewage discharge Pollutant emission standard " (GB8978-2002) execution.
In the used sewage treatment process in Expressway Service and equipment, at the buried sewage of integral combination type It is the most extensive to manage equipment application.Based on A/O technique, core process is catalytic oxidation for it, is to utilize the highly concentrated dirt of microbial degradation Pollution factor in water realizes water quality reaching standard (Xu Beiqing, the comparison of Wastewater Treatment in Expressway Service Center technique, highway communication Scientific and technological (application technology version), 9 phases in 2016: 213-215).In sewage treatment, the water outlets such as kitchen food and drink, carwash are carried out first Oil removal processing, then collaborates dirty, waste water, is sent into conditioning tank after the pretreatment by septic tank and grid early period, adjusts water It after matter and water, is handled by " pond A " (anaerobism), " pond O " (aerobic), sedimentation basin, clear water reserviors etc., realizes water quality reaching standard.
Sludge used is usually obtained by sewage plant activated sludge acclimatization in service area sewage treatment A/O technique.Activated sludge Include pseudomonad (Pseudomonas), acinetobacter calcoaceticus (Acinetobacter), bacillus (Bacillus), Aeromonas (Aeromaonas) multiple-microorganisms, complicated composition (Yang Qian, Jiang Yangyue, the Wang Xiaojun, etc. different zones sewage treatment plant is living such as Property sludge in microbe colony structural analysis, chemical industry progress, the 12nd phase of volume 33 in 2014: 3329-3336).
The good activated sludge of regulation effect, microorganism formulation are always industry research hotspot.CN109082393A is disclosed It is a kind of using can Treating Municipal Sewage microorganism formulation and preparation method thereof.Complex micro organism fungicide includes bacillus subtilis More than 20 microorganism such as bacterium, bacillus licheniformis;Microbial bacteria agent carrier is by diatomite, crystal aluminum chloride, polyvinyl alcohol, seaweed Sour calcium, maleic anhydride composition;Microbe carrier, complex micro organism fungicide, polyethylene glycol, chitosan etc. mix simultaneously in proportion Balling-up is condensed, the microorganism formulation that can be used for Treating Municipal Sewage is obtained.CN105502684B is disclosed at a kind of composite flora The method for managing high ammonia-nitrogen wastewater.Rhodopseudomonas palustris, Rhodospirillum rubrum, bacteroid, Fusobacterium are mixed to get composite flora Aqueous solution, then composite flora aqueous solution is added into high ammonia-nitrogen wastewater;Under suitable temperature, light source, dissolved oxygen condition, COD, ammonia nitrogen It is degraded.CN105331565A discloses a kind of microbial bacterial agent for purifying domestic sewage, and microbial inoculum includes denitrogenation sulphur bar More than 10 microorganism such as bacterium, bacillus subtilis, bacillus licheniformis.It was tested through 3 months, sewage treatment is up to standard. CN106085913B discloses a kind of complex microorganism preparations for sewage treatment, and said preparation is by Bdellovibrio, bacillus subtilis Bacterium, thiobacillus denitrificans composition, to N, P, S significant effect in removal sewage.CN103421692B discloses reinforcing activated sludge Composite microorganism viable bacteria preparation and its preparation method and application.The composite microorganism viable bacteria preparation is in paper-making effluent treating process It is middle as activated sludge degrade COD hardening agent, can effectively, rapidly, strengthen activated sludge performance, efficient degradation paper waste COD improves Colority of Sewage Water and water quality.
The daily blowdown flow rate in Expressway Service is different, especially festivals or holidays and tourist season and blowdown flow rate phase usually Difference is very big, and according to large-scale sewage treatment facility, operating cost is high, and there may be activated sludge battalion in blowdown flow rate hour It supports supply deficiency and causes microorganism dead, activated sludge failure;According to small-scale sewage treatment facility, then peak period When, active sludge treatment ability is inadequate, and sewage discharge cannot be up to standard.The particularity of Expressway Service, to microorganism formulation Performance more stringent requirements are proposed.
Summary of the invention
In view of the above-mentioned problems existing in the prior art, the applicant provides a kind of microorganism formulation and its in high speed Application in the sanitary sewage disposal of high road service area.Microbial bacterial agent of the present invention, which has, starts rapid, strong shock resistance, improvement The good advantage of effect.
Technical scheme is as follows:
A kind of microorganism formulation, the microorganism formulation is prepared by following strain combination becomes composite bacteria agent: withered grass gemma Bacillus CCTCC NO:M 2011443, bacillus licheniformis CCTCC NO:M 2012457, Te Jila bacillus CCTCC NO: M 2014004, bacillus coagulans CCTCC NO:M 2015273, bacillus licheniformis CCTCC NO:M 2012458.
The constituent of each strain is as follows in the microorganism formulation:
Every gram of product of strain corresponds to strain viable count (hundred million cfu/g)
2011443 10-30 of bacillus subtilis CCTCC NO:M
2012457 10-20 of bacillus licheniformis CCTCC NO:M
2014004 5-20 of Te Jila bacillus CCTCC NO:M
2015273 2-10 of bacillus coagulans CCTCC NO:M
2012458 2-10 of bacillus licheniformis CCTCC NO:M.
The bacillus subtilis (Bacillus subtilis), is preserved in China typical culture collection center, preservation Number is CCTCC NO:M 2011443.
The bacillus licheniformis (Bacillus licheniformis), is preserved in China typical culture collection The heart, deposit number are CCTCC NO:M 2012457.
The Te Jila bacillus is (BaciIlus tequiIensis), is preserved in China typical culture collection The heart, deposit number are CCTCC NO:M 2014004.
The bacillus coagulans are (Bacillus coagulans), are preserved in China typical culture collection center, Deposit number is CCTCC NO:M 2015273.
The bacillus licheniformis (Bacillus licheniformis), is preserved in China typical culture collection The heart, deposit number are CCTCC NO:M 2012458.
It further include auxiliary material in the microorganism formulation, the auxiliary material is talcum powder and/or wheat bran.
A kind of application of the microorganism formulation, the microorganism formulation are dirty for handling Expressway Service life Water.
The present invention is beneficial to be had the technical effect that
Biological agent of the present invention realizes water quality reaching standard discharge for the pollution factor in high-speed service area sewage of degrading.This The invention starting time only needs 3-5 days;Strong shock resistance;Stable water outlet is up to standard;And maintenance is simple, only needs regular replenishment microorganism Preparation.

Test case:
Waste water control test is carried out in Hubei high-speed service area, the time is in August, 2018 in March, -2019.The service area 200 ton/days of the daily sewage production quantity of sewage, festivals or holidays increase 50%-200%.In sewage, COD 350-550mg/L, BOD5 150-300mg/L, SS 100-200mg/L, total nitrogen 100-180mg/L, ammonia nitrogen 50-90mg/L, total phosphorus 5-15mg/L.
It is handled using combined-type sewage treatment facility.Capital equipment situation is as follows: collecting-tank, 25.2m3;Conditioning tank, 49.06m3, composite filling is partially mounted in conditioning tank;The pond A, 29.44m3, composite filling and aeration head aeration are installed in pond Pipe, it is uninterrupted to be aerated;The pond O, 49.1m3, composite filling and aeration head aeration tube are installed in pond, it is uninterrupted to be aerated;Secondary settling tank, 19.62m3, inclined tube filler is installed in pond;There is pipeline connection in conditioning tank and the pond A, the pond O;There is pipeline company in secondary settling tank and the pond A, the pond O It connects.
Sewage treatment is carried out using series connection (Fig. 8) and (Fig. 9) in parallel 2 kinds of modes.Wherein, simultaneously gang mould is used under even in everyday situations Formula;The stream of people, which increases sharply first 3 days, switches to series model, switches back into paralleling model again after the stream of people restores normal level.
Use the microorganism formulation of embodiment 1.Preparation is poured into bucket after adding clear water to stir evenly, pours into the pond A, O starts in pond Bored aeration adds preparation 100g daily, and gradually intakes to full-water level for first 3 days;After three days, system starts normally to intake, aeration To be interrupted, and preparation 100g is added to the pond A, the pond O daily, until the 5th finishes;It is subsequent to add system to the pond A, the pond O every 7-10 days Agent 100g.Sewage disposal system automatic running uses series model during " 11 ", the Spring Festival, remaining time uses paralleling model. Effluent quality (pH, COD, BOD are analyzed in periodically sampling5, SS, total nitrogen, ammonia nitrogen, total phosphorus), analysis method press GB8978-2002.Point Analysis data are respectively as shown in Fig. 1~7.
It can be seen from the data of Fig. 1~7 in more than 200 day operational process, pH6.5-8.0, COD 39-49mg/L, total nitrogen 10-15mg/L, ammonia nitrogen 1.7-4.9mg/L;BOD5Only initially reaching 13mg/L, remaining time is below 10mg/L;SS only exists Reach within first day 15mg/L, is lower than 10mg/L after operation 14 days;Total phosphorus only reached 1.2mg/L at first day, low after operation 14 days In 0.5mg/L." 11 " and spring transportation stream of people surge situation and winter low temperature situation are undergone during test, but effluent quality is still steady It is fixed, reach GB8978-2002 level-one A standard.
Using microbial inoculum and treatment process of the invention, the beneficial effect is that: (1) pond " A ", the pond " O " are in interval and expose Under gaseity, anaerobism, Aerobic Process for Treatment stage are not repartitioned, and one step of decomposition of pollution factor is completed, and more previous technique is greatly simplified; (2) paralleling model that normal person flows down can make microorganism maintain working condition, be not in that " nutrition supply is insufficient and leads to micro- life Object is dead " the phenomenon that;(3) sewage disposal system can enter series model within a short period of time, to cope with stream of people's surge situation; (4) series and parallel operational mode need to only carry out pipeline laying etc. on the basis of existing device and simply be transformed, and maximizing is using now There are facility, investment reduction.In conclusion the microorganism formulation and treatment process of the present patent application, the starting time is short, shock resistance energy Power is strong, stable water outlet is up to standard, maintenance is simple.
